This 2004 Porsche 911 Carrera cabriolet has 53k miles and was specified with Cinnamon Brown Special leather interior, supple leather seat inserts, heated power-adjustable front seats, and xenon headlights. Power comes from a 3.6-liter M96 flat-six paired with a six-speed manual transaxle. The car is finished in Black with a matching soft top, and additional features include a deployable rear spoiler, 18” Carrera II wheels, Porsche Stability Management, a Bose sound system, a Becker Porsche CDR-23 stereo, cruise control, and automatic climate control. This 996.2 cabriolet is now offered by the seller on behalf of the current owner, a retail dealer, with a tool kit and a clean California title.
The car is finished in Black (741) and is equipped with a matching convertible soft top, xenon headlights, integrated fog lights, a deployable rear spoiler, and dual exhaust outlets with polished finishers. The hood latch was replaced in December 2020, the hood shocks were replaced in January 2022, and the brake light switch was replaced in April 2024. The Carfax report notes damage in a July 2018 entry. The left quarter panel has been refinished. There is an indentation in the right fender.
The 18” Carrera II wheels wear a black powder-coat finish and are mounted with Sumitomo tires that were reportedly replaced in preparation for the sale. The car is equipped with Porsche Stability Management, and braking is handled by red four-piston Porsche-branded calipers fitted over cross-drilled rotors at all four corners.
The heated power-adjustable front seats are upholstered in Cinnamon Brown Special leather that extends to the rear seats, dashboard, and door panels. Interior equipment includes supple leather seat inserts, driver-seat position memory, a Bose sound system, a Becker Porsche CDR-23 stereo, a removable wind deflector, cruise control, and automatic climate control.
The leather-wrapped steering wheel fronts a central tachometer, a 200-mph speedometer, and gauges for oil pressure, coolant temperature, voltage, and fuel level. The digital odometer indicates 53k miles, approximately 600 of which were added under current ownership.
The 3.6-liter M96 flat-six was factory-rated at 320 horsepower and 273 lb-ft of torque. The IMS bearing is said to have been replaced in 2014.
Power is sent to the rear wheels through a six-speed manual transaxle.
